         <title>Education and Training</title>
         <author>spreitim000</author>
         <link>https://padlet.com/spreitim000/eqb0v00hydda/wish/353707357</link>
         <description><![CDATA[<div>The most standard degree that clinical researcher need is the bachelor's degree. Students should complete class in human anatomy, biology, physiology, and chemistry. When students have a bachelor's degree they can enroll into a certificate program where they learn the basic skill of the jobs. This program last one to two years depending on what job position you want. To get hired they need at least a master's degree in science or medicine to get hired. Some positions require a PhD and relevant specialist experience.  Place where you can work are hospitals, universities,  pharmaceutical labs, and government departments.</div>]]></description>

         <title>Salary</title>
         <author>spreitim000</author>
         <link>https://padlet.com/spreitim000/eqb0v00hydda/wish/353707441</link>
         <description><![CDATA[<div>Clinical Researchers start making around 36,000 dollars a year at entry level and can make up to 70,000 at a more senior position. </div>]]></description>

         <title>Daily Activity </title>
         <author>spreitim000</author>
         <link>https://padlet.com/spreitim000/eqb0v00hydda/wish/353707533</link>
         <description><![CDATA[<div>In a day clinical researchers can conduct a clinical research by identifying patients, tracking inventory, interacting with patients, collecting data, and overseeing protocol. They can also supervise physician and other medical staff. They can also be called open to be the primary financial person on a clinical study. </div>]]></description>

         <title>Responsibility</title>
         <author>spreitim000</author>
         <link>https://padlet.com/spreitim000/eqb0v00hydda/wish/353707586</link>
         <description><![CDATA[<ul><li>Assuring timely completion of studies.</li><li>Monitoring data for safety and efficacy trends by reviewing clinical data.</li><li>Writing clinical reports upon completion or the ending of studies.</li><li>Preparing manuscripts for technical journals and making presentations at scientific meetings.</li><li>Talking with doctors, scientists and health professionals and meeting with colleagues.</li></ul>]]></description>

         <title>Clinical Researcher</title>
         <author>spreitim000</author>
         <link>https://padlet.com/spreitim000/eqb0v00hydda/wish/353719551</link>
         <description><![CDATA[<div>Clinical researchers conduct these trials, which are designed to answer specific questions about medicine and behavior. The trials generate data on the safety and efficacy of drugs, such as vaccines, as well as dietary supplements and medical devices.</div>]]></description>
